WORKCOVER The Legislative Council will sit next Tuesday, Wednesday and Thursday (June 3-5) and will deal with approximately 150 amendments to the Workers Rehabilitation and Compensation (Scheme Review) Amendment Bill 2008. The amendments will be moved by Greens Leader Mark Parnell and Independent Ann Bressington.
